STEAMED PORK BUNS (HIRATA BUNS)

Sweet, pillowy Hirata buns are popping up on menus all over
at the moment. Try this on-trend recipe at home with our step-by-step guide.
The secret to steamed buns is adding extra raising agent and double rising,
which gives you a pillowy bun to stuff your pork belly into
INGREDIENTS
- golden caster sugar 3 tbsp
- dried active yeast 1 ½ tsp
- plain flour 350g
- rapeseed oil
- baking powder 1 ½ tsp
PORK BELLY FILLING
- pork belly slices 1kg, skin and excess fat trimmed off
- garlic 2 cloves, crushed
- chinese five spice ½ tsp
- honey 3 tbsp
- hoisin sauce 5 tbsp
- soy sauce 4 tbsp
- shoaxing rice wine 4 tbsp
- groundnut oil 2 tbsp
GARNISH
- cucumber shredded and tossed with a splash of rice wine vinegar to serve
- spring onions shredded to serve
- sriracha chilli sauce to serve
METHOD
- Mix the sugar and yeast with 250ml warm water and leave until the mixture starts to froth a little. Put the flour in a large bowl with a large pinch of salt and add 2 tbsp oil and the yeast mixture. Mix to a rough dough with a wooden spoon and then tip onto a floured surface and knead until you have a smooth, soft dough. Knead in more flour if you need to. Tip into an oiled bowl, turning the dough until it is coated in oil, cover and leave to rise until doubled in size. Punch the air out of the risen dough.
- Tip it onto a floured surface, flatten it out with your hands and sprinkle with the baking powder. Fold the dough over and knead until the baking powder is incorporated and the dough soft. Cover and leave to rise for 30 minutes. To make the pork filling put the meat in a dish in one layer. Mix the marinade ingredients and pour over the meat. Leave for 2-3 hours or overnight. Heat the oven to 200C/fan 180C/gas 6. Sit a rack on top of a roasting tin in which you’ve poured a splash of water. Lift the pieces of pork from the marinade put them on the rack.
- Roast the pork for 1 hour, turning and basting 2 to 3 times with the leftover marinade. To finish the buns, cut outsquares of baking paper. Divide the doughinto 12 pieces.
